Fire Sprinkler Discharge Water Removal Cost In Quincy, MA
The cost of Fire Sprinkler Discharge Water Removal in Quincy, MA can vary depending on the severity, size of affected area, and local conditions. These are estimates, not guarantees, and exact pricing depends on an on-site assessment.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Initial Damage Assessment | $100 – $500 | Severity and size of damage |
| Water Removal and Drying |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, amount of water removed |
| Repair and Restoration | $1,000 – $5,000 | Extent of structural damage, materials needed |
| Final Inspection and Touch-ups | $100 – $500 | Completeness of job, minor touch-ups needed |
| Emergency Response Fee | $200 – $1,000 | Time of day, day of week, distance from our location |
| Disinfection and Sanitizing | $100 – $500 | Need for disinfection and sanitizing, size of affected area |

Q: What causes fire sprinkler discharge water damage?
A: Fire sprinkler discharge water damage can occur due to a malfunctioning sprinkler system, a burst pipe, or other issues. Our team can help you identify and address the root cause of the problem.
Q: How do I prevent water damage from fire sprinkler discharge?
A: Regular maintenance of your fire sprinkler system, including testing and inspection, can help prevent water damage. Our team can also provide recommendations for preventing water damage in the future.
Q: Will my insurance cover the cost of fire sprinkler discharge water removal?
A: We work with most insurance companies and can help you navigate the claims process. But, coverage depends on your specific policy and the circumstances of the damage.
